Welcome to the Schuyler County Jail Museum & Genealogy Center, where the history of Schuyler County comes to life. Located in the historic county jail building, our museum preserves the stories, artifacts, and records that shaped the people and communities of this region. Visitors can explore the original jail cells, learn about early law enforcement, and discover the rich local heritage that has been passed down through generations. Whether you are researching your family roots or simply interested in local history, the Schuyler County Jail Museum offers a unique glimpse into the past and the lives of those who helped build Schuyler County.
